At the top of the screen you can see colors corresponding to the test leads. Ensure that the connection to
the faulty pair and the good pair corresponds to these colors.
For single section testing (i.e. the length of circuit under test is the same gauge) the user needs to enter /
verify information about Cable Type, Resistance per length, Distance, Temperature and whether or not there
are load coils on the line.
